Before Starting
With the ignition device in
RUN
position, the red symbol
and the
image of the car with the liftgate open
will be displayed on the instrument
cluster. Once the liftgate is closed,
both symbol and image will disappear
from the display.
With the ignition device in the
OFF
position, only the liftgate open symbol
will display until closure.

Power Liftgate/Hands Free
Operation ( )
Automatic opening and closing
movement of the power liftgate/Hands
Free is driven by electric actuators and
a motorised latch ensuring lid locking
upon closing.
Power liftgate/ Hands Free can be
opened from outside pressing twice
within five seconds the button
on
the key fob or from inside pressing the
button on front dome console.
The
button on key fob and
button on front dome console not only
allow user to completely open the
power liftgate/Hands free, but also to
stop it at any intermediate position by
pressing the button again whenever
you wish to stop and resume the
opening process.
When the button
on the key fob
is pressed twice within five seconds,
the turn signals flash twice to indicate
the opening or closing of the power
liftgate/Hands Free, if the light
flashing function at closing is activated
on MIA (for more information, see
the chapter "Functions of Settings
Menu on MIA" in section “Dashboard
Instruments and Controls”).
